Edge, along with Chrome, are killing themselves with this move. Use a DNS that blocks ads, trackers, and malware/phishing sites. Most are free. Here are some:

1. AdGuard DNS: 94.140.14.14 / 94.140.15.15
2. ControlD (p2): 76.76.2.2 / 76.76.10.2
3. Mullvad Adblock: 194.242.2.3
4. NextDNS: 45.90.28.0 / 45.90.30.0
5. dns0.eu (ZERO): 193.110.81.9 / 185.253.5.9
6. DNS4EU (Full Security): 86.54.11.104
7. CleanBrowsing (Security): 185.228.168.9 / 185.228.169.9
8. Quad9: 9.9.9.9 / 149.112.112.112
9. Cloudflare Families: 1.1.1.2 / 1.0.0.2
10. Alternate DNS: 76.76.19.19 / 76.223.122.150

Firefox is calling out Microsoft Edge over its plans to limit ad blockers.

Microsoft is moving away from the older Manifest V2 system for browser extensions. This will eventually affect the full version of uBlock Origin on Edge.

Firefox says it will continue supporting it.

“Our support for uBlock Origin isn’t going anywhere.”

“Reminder that you can still just… use ad blockers on Firefox. Wild concept, we know.”
